From 1c69a8282c76735438b2531ffb2f5b9406fde61c Mon Sep 17 00:00:00 2001 From: Benedict Wong Date: Tue, 7 Apr 2020 11:34:46 -0700 Subject: [PATCH] Fix VPN settings UI to validate IPsec Identifier This change ensures that the updateUiControls() (and validate() transitively) is called whenever the IPsec identifier is updated. Bug: 152811464 Test: Manual testing with settings UI Change-Id: I6536652a60244c3fde3f65211f9d0709145c6cd9 --- src/com/android/settings/vpn2/ConfigDialog.java | 1 + 1 file changed, 1 insertion(+) diff --git a/src/com/android/settings/vpn2/ConfigDialog.java b/src/com/android/settings/vpn2/ConfigDialog.java index 4c50b743b73..378606a6bf2 100644 --- a/src/com/android/settings/vpn2/ConfigDialog.java +++ b/src/com/android/settings/vpn2/ConfigDialog.java @@ -173,6 +173,7 @@ class ConfigDialog extends AlertDialog implements TextWatcher, mProxySettings.setOnItemSelectedListener(this); mProxyHost.addTextChangedListener(this); mProxyPort.addTextChangedListener(this); + mIpsecIdentifier.addTextChangedListener(this); mIpsecSecret.addTextChangedListener(this); mIpsecUserCert.setOnItemSelectedListener(this); mShowOptions.setOnClickListener(this);